Vytváření uživatelských rozhraní je základní součástí vývoje software. S WPF(Windows Presentation Foundation) je snadné vyvíjet interaktivní a atraktivní aplikace. V tomto průvodci se naučíš, jak přidat, přizpůsobit a konfigurovat různé vlastnosti TextBoxuve WPF.

Hlavní poznatky Pochopíš, jak vytvořit TextBox prostřednictvím panelu nástrojů, upravit obsah a vlastnosti a nakonec přistoupit ke kódu, abys rozšířil použití TextBoxů.

Podrobný návod

Abychom tvou první TextBox vytvořili, zde jsou kroky, které bys měl dodržet:

Krok 1: Otevři panel nástrojů a přidej TextBox

Nejjednodušší způsob, jak přidat TextBox do uživatelského rozhraní, je použití panelu nástrojů. Otevři panel nástrojů kliknutím na něj. TextBox najdeš na dolním konci. Označ ho levým kliknutím, následně přejdi do návrháře hlavního okna (MainWindow) a přetáhni TextBox na požadované místo ve svém uživatelském rozhraní. Uvolni myš, abys umístil TextBox. Nyní jsi úspěšně vytvořil TextBox.

Vytvoření a úprava textového pole ve WPF

Krok 2: Uprav text

Nyní vidíš umístěný TextBox v návrháři. Chcete-li změnit zobrazený text, jednoduše na TextBox dvakrát klikni. Objeví se vstupní pole, ve kterém můžeš zadat požadovaný text. Doporučuji pojmenovat TextBox rozpoznatelným názvem, aby jej bylo snazší identifikovat ve tvém kódu. Pro tento příklad nazvi TextBox „TextboxCodeDesigner“.

Vytvoření a přizpůsobení textového pole ve WPF

Krok 3: Uprav velikost a polohu

Abychom změnili velikost TextBoxu, můžeš jednoduše kliknout na okraje a táhnout. Ujisti se, že TextBox má dostatek místa pro celý text. Můžeš také ručně upravitvýšku a šířku v vlastnostech. Například můžeš nastavit výšku na 28 pixelů a šířku na 130 pixelů. To zajistí, že se text správně zobrazuje.

Krok 4: Pojmenuj TextBox

Aby ses usnadnil identifikaci TextBoxu, měl bys mu také dát název. V sekci vlastností na levé straně najdeš pole pro název, do kterého můžeš zadat „TextboxDesigner“. To ti pomůže udržet přehled o různých ovládacích prvcích.

Krok 5: Otestuj uživatelské rozhraní

Spusť svou aplikaci, abys zkontroloval, zda se vše zobrazuje správně. Měl bys vidět hlavní okno, ve kterém se objeví tvůj TextBox se zadaným obsahem. Nyní jsi se naučil základy vytváření TextBoxu.

Vytvoření a úprava Textboxu ve WPF

Krok 6: Uprav TextBox v XAML editoru

Když se podíváš na XAML kód, všimneš si, že při vytváření TextBoxu byla automaticky přidána nová řádka do XAML editoru. Zde můžeš provádět alternativní úpravy. Například by kód mohl vypadat takto: . XAML editor ti poskytuje možnost provádět hodnoty, které se pak odrazí v uživatelském rozhraní.

Krok 7: Přidej druhý TextBox

Abychom přidali druhý TextBox, vrať se zpět k panelu nástrojů a přidej nový TextBox, jak je popsáno v Kroku 1. Můžeš mu také dát název a obsah, abys ho od předchozí odlišil.

Vytvoření a úprava textového pole ve WPF

Krok 8: Propoj TextBox s kódem za scénou

Abychom pracovali s TextBoxem v kódu za scénou, musíš se ujistit, že všechna ovládací prvky, včetně TextBoxu, mají název. V kódu za scénou můžeš pak přidat událost řízený kód. Například můžeš definovat TextBox takto ve své MainWindow.xaml.cs: TextBox textboxCodeBehind = new TextBox(); textboxCodeBehind.Name = "TextboxCodeBehind';

Vytvoření a přizpůsobení textového pole v WPF

Krok 9: Nastav parametry TextBoxu v kódu za scénou

Každé ovládací prvek ve tvém kódu za scénou by mělo být nakonfigurováno, aby se správně zobrazovalo v uživatelském rozhraní. Můžeš nastavit barvu textu a další vlastnosti, tak jak bys to udělal v návrháři. Příklad by mohl být: textboxCodeBehind.Text = "Textbox Code Behind";

Krok 10: Otestuj uživatelské rozhraní

Spusť projekt znovu, abys se ujistil, že přidané TextBoxy se zobrazují podle představ. Měl bys být schopen vidět jak TextBoxy, které jsi vytvořil v návrháři, tak ty, které jsi vytvořil v kódu za scénou.

Vytvoření a úprava textového pole ve WPF

Krok 11: Cvičení a další rozšiřování

Abychom dále prohloubili tvé znalosti, doporučuji ti vytvářet další TextBoxy jak v návrháři, tak v kódu za scénou. Experimentuj s různými texty, umístěními a formátováním, abys získal lepší porozumění možnostem.

Shrnutí – První kroky s TextBoxy ve WPF

Nyní jsi se naučil, jak vytvářet, přizpůsobovat a měnit vlastnosti TextBoxů ve WPF. Tři metody: prostřednictvím panelu nástrojů, XAML editoru a kódu za scénou, ti umožňují flexibilní návrh tvého uživatelského rozhraní.

FAQ

Jak přidám TextBox do WPF?TextBox se přetáhne z panelu nástrojů do hlavního okna.

Jak mohu změnit text TextBoxu?Dvakrát klikni na TextBox v návrháři a změň text ve vstupním poli.

Kde mohu upravit vlastnosti TextBoxu?V seznamu vlastností na levé straně návrháře můžeš upravit výšku, šířku a název TextBoxu.

Proč musím TextBoxu dát název?Název ti usnadní přístup k TextBoxu v kódu za scénou.

Jak pracuji s TextBoxem v kódu za scénou?TextBox musí mít nejprve v XAML ID, aby na něj bylo možné odkazovat v kódu za scénou.